SS 50 – Irrigation Partnership (Musaqat)
About This Standard
This Standard aims to explain the Shari’ah rules and requirements for Irrigation Partnership (Musaqat) and its applications in the activities of Islamic financial Institutions.
The word (Institution /Institutions) is used here to refer, in short, to Islamic financial institutions including Islamic Banks.
Scope of the Standard
This Standard covers the Shari’ah rules and requirements for Irrigation Partnership (Musaqat) and its applications in the activities of Islamic financial institutions. It does not cover other forms of agricultural part- nership as they have separate Shari’ah standards dedicated to them. 2. Definition of Irrigation Partnership (Musaqat) A contract between the owner of an orchard or its usufruct and a worker (irrigator) agreeing to share the produce according to specific ratios stipulated at the time of contract. 3. Permissibility and Description of the Contract Irrigation Partnership (Musaqat) is a permissible contract that becomes binding on commencement of the work or if mutually agreed between the two parties not to terminate the contract before its expiry. 4.
